Positive Reviews, Poor Performance! Bollywood movies that failed to make a mark in theatres despite good content

Bollywood movies are kind of unpredictable! We never know what will work and what won’t when it comes to the film’s success. Times have changed, and the taste of the audience matters. We approve of the fact that “Content is King” and that good content works to a greater extent in creating an impact among the audience. But it doesn’t happen all the time. Viewers frequently fail to recognise some excellent films, which causes them to flop before gradually gaining a fanbase and making their way to underrated offerings.

Today, we bring you a list of such Bollywood movies with amazing plots that gained impressive reviews, but failed to draw a crowd in theatres and flopped miserably.

1. Laal Singh Chaddha

Who would forget what happened with Aamir Khan’s Laal Singh Chaddha? That tremendous boycott and protest all over the country became one of the reasons several moviegoers didn’t watch it in theatres. It garnered positive reviews from critics, but even positive word-of-mouth couldn’t stand against boycott trends.

When the film was released on OTT, it was well received by the audience, and some users regretted not watching it in theatres.

2. An Action Hero

An Action Hero, starring Ayushmann Khurrana and Jaydeep Ahlawat, came with an interesting storyline and impressed the film critics. However, it couldn’t mint enough money to avoid being called a flop movie. Therefore, it is included in the list of such Bollywood movies in 2022.

3. Vikram Vedha

Hrithik Roshan and Saif Ali Khan’s Vikram Vedha certainly had a bad fate. The film, despite having an outstanding cast, a laudable plot, and incredible direction by director Pushkar Gayatri, failed to make a profit at the box office. When the film was released, the whole HD version was leaked on several websites and was available to download. Furthermore, the film was up against Ponniyin Selvan by renowned director Mani Ratnam. This is another reason that affected the collection of Vikram Vedha, like other Bollywood movies with good content.

4. Jersey 

Shahid Kapoor was certain that Jersey would be a hit in theatres. The actor even stopped its direct digital debut and delayed the release date to make it available in theatres. However, when it was released, the film couldn’t manage to collect profitable amounts at the box office. The film, which also stars actress Mrunal Thakur, received immense praise after its OTT release.

5. Mili

Mili is one of Sridevi’s daughter Janhvi Kapoor’s best performances to date. In this spine-chilling drama, her character gets stuck in cold storage and struggles to survive. It was released along with Double XL and Phone Bhoot. The clash between the three movies didn’t provide a favourable crowd in theatres or Milli. Made with a budget of 40 crores, it could only collect 3.50 crores worldwide, making it a huge box-office disaster. It was acknowledged by the audience when it recently made its digital debut.
